Output 8a81d975927a657e4ad57978bcc2c40c4e601ad64b3a1d48a0afa15ab48e69d8:5

value
152000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d891b5eb222160bf3cd7457d8e27a7ab35167a3e OP_EQUAL
address
3MS8S8X1gjcjB61z29ruHeP7uExN51vN9m
transaction
8a81d975927a657e4ad57978bcc2c40c4e601ad64b3a1d48a0afa15ab48e69d8
spent
true